Stephen Rochford: Mayo need to find goal touch
He would happily take a second consecutive 0-13 to 0-12 victory but doesn’t foresee Tipperary being held to a dozen points at Croke Park on Sunday. Analysing the win over Tyrone, Rochford says: “We didn’t create any goal chance, which wouldn’t necessarily be easy against Tyrone but is still something I think in order to beat Tipperary and the scores we accumulate we will need to be able to score a goal.
“Otherwise, you’re on about kicking 16 or 17 points and that’s a very difficult challenge considering the way they played against Galway anyway.”
